Windows Vista Aids Program Development and Streamlines Workflow for Foundation

The National Book Foundation creates and promotes reading literacy programs. The impacts of cultural and technological changes are re-defining how and what people read. Everything from digital books to video games influences reading habits. Internally, with help from IT partner, eMazzanti Technologies and Microsoft Windows Vista, the organization is finding ways to leverage technology to enhance workflow and create better online programs.
